The Ghost Drawn Carriage

My carriage awaits me in the foggy mist of winding dark roads
The Baron shall arrive soon to take me back as his bride
I have only received his letters, though I find them most intriguing
The ink appears and suddenly disappears, with tiny red dots
Resembling that of blood stains
We have waited. so very long, due to tragedy and death in his family
His notes read say how much he cares and wants to place me on a pedestal
So high , only a flying creature could possibly reach me
Wrapping his cape around my naked skin as he caresses my neck and bosom with the wet of his lips
The hour is getting nearer for his carriage to arriive , it is such a long trip
Though I have heard it said the coach driver can never be seen
It is as if he were a ghost, and you shall hear the sound of howling wolves and screams of women in pain
I find this hard to believe though I wait clenching my handkerchief tightly
Wearing a blue satin dress with lace at my. clevage.and a locket lay at my chest of gold a note  inside
It reads "I shall always love thee"  Dracula, love of darkest nights
Seducing my mind with all his desire as I wait I hear maddening sounds
As the ghost drawn carriage has arrived on time,  he is here finally
I feel I have gone insane, should love be this frightening
